UPSC CSE 2015 Prelims General Studies (Paper 1) was conducted on 23 June 2015. This paper is crucial for determining qualification for the Mains exam and covers topics such as history, geography, polity, economy, environment, science & technology, and current affairs. It consists of 100 multiple-choice questions (MCQs), carrying a total of 200 marks, with negative marking for incorrect answers. The paper is designed to test a candidate’s general awareness, analytical skills, and decision-making ability, making it a key component in the UPSC selection process.
